What purpose does a conversion pixel serve?

Explanation:
A conversion pixel is a small piece of code placed on a website that helps marketers track specific user actions, such as purchases, sign-ups, or other valuable interactions. By implementing this code, advertisers can capture data when a user completes a desired action after clicking on an ad. This tracking is essential for measuring the effectiveness of advertising campaigns, allowing advertisers to optimize their strategies based on user behavior and conversion rates.
